POWER/PEACE/PERIL: The Pacifica Report from Pacifica Network News Thursday 10/04/01
Power/Peace/Peril: The Pacifica Report from Pacifica Network News Thursday 10/04/01 CONTENTS : Unions representing thousands of workers displaced by the September 11th bombings are organizing relief efforts to aid the victims. Their efforts are also recruiting new members to their union ranks
